Graduate Engineer - Rail - Track (5607) Arup Overview Join our Rail team to design and deliver integrated railway solutions. As a graduate engineer you will support feasibility studies, site investigations, preliminary and detailed design, and stakeholder liaison across global projects. Responsibilities Support design and integration of railway systems for new railway or extensions. Participate in feasibility studies, site investigations, and design stages.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ams across rail and other business units. Contribute to requirements management, verification, and validation. Qualifications Minimum degree (2:1 or above) in Railway Engineering, Systems Engineering, Electrical/Electronic, Mechanical or Civil Engineering. Strong analytical, problem‑solving and communication skills. Passion for sustainable development and continuous learning. Ready to start in September 2026. Eligibility Must be eligible to work permanently in the UK without visa sponsorship.
